“Hi, I’m Jay Arthur, author of “Lean Six Sigma Demystified” and QI Macros [software].

“People call in sometimes and say, ‘Do you have a tool in QI Macros to do random samples of data?’ I say, ‘No, because that’s already built into Excel. I try not to do anything Excel really does naturally.’ Most people are unaware that there’s a Data Analysis Tool Pack and you can add that into Excel and you can do things like create sample data with plus or minus so many standard deviations. You can [create] a random sample [for] something.

“I was looking at one data set and it was 150,000 rows of data. Well, we can’t plot all of that, so I had one of two choices: Do a random sample to get something that I could turn into a control chart or histogram, or I could summarize all that data by hour (or something like that) so that I could actually get down to something that you could actually plot.

“But this is the thing: Excel has these tools in there. Figure out how to install the Data Analysis Tool Pack and start using some of the tools in there to do the things that you need to do that we don’t do in QI Macros.
